3Dees to Sell Xact Metal’s 3D Printing Products in Czechia, Slovakia, Ukraine

STATE COLLEGE, PA, USA, Jun 4, 2024 – As part of its efforts to expand access to affordable metal 3D printing for small-to-medium size companies and decentralize additive manufacturing, today Xact Metal is proud to announce a strategic partnership with 3Dees Industries to expand the availability of its metal 3D printing solutions in Czechia, Slovakia, and Ukraine. Expanding Access to Advanced Metal 3D Printing

Xact Metal’s technology complements traditional manufacturing processes by offering versatile and high-performance metal 3D printers. The XM200G, known for its configurability and compact design, will be at the center of this initiative. This technology is crucial for industries requiring intricate and precise components, such as automotive, aerospace, defense, and healthcare. With a lower price point than other comparable metal 3D printing systems, Xact Metal makes the technology accessible to small-to-medium size companies.

Strategic Collaboration and Technological Innovation

The partnership between Xact Metal and 3Dees Industries brings laser powder-bed fusion technology into these regions, making it possible to manufacture parts with complex geometries and smooth surface finishes from a wide range of materials. This partnership will provide a cost-effective solution for industrial applications, enhancing production capacity and precision.

Customer-Centric Approach

Through this partnership, 3Dees Industries will offer comprehensive support and services to Xact Metal customers in the region. This includes access to an additive manufacturing technology center featuring the XM200G 3D printer, where customers can explore specific applications and receive expert guidance from application engineers.

About 3Dees Industries

3Dees Industries is a Czech technology company dedicated to implementing industrial 3D printing and 3D scanning into institutions and companies. They represent prestigious companies such as Zeiss, Hewlett-Packard, and Xact Metal, operating mainly in the Czech and Slovak Republics and Ukraine. For more information, visit https://www.3dees.cz.

About Xact Metal

Xact Metal™ is taking the essential specs for metal 3D Printing and combining them with breakthrough technology to establish a new level of price and performance in additive manufacturing. With a desire to enable more and more designers, developers, and manufacturers to experience the benefits of high-quality metal 3D printing at the best price possible, Xact Metal aims to change the perception that additive manufacturing is only for capital-rich companies.  The company is privately funded and is located in State College, Pennsylvania.
